The Technical Department at Eyemouth High School comprises two teachers and offers Standard Grade, Intermediate 2 and Higher courses in both Craft and Design and Graphic Communication.

As part of the Standard Grade Graphic Communication course pupils are required to compile a portfolio of work which is internally assessed by the class teacher. The portfolio should contain evidence of work in a range of graphic skills, both manually and computer generated. The evidence for the portfolio should be selected from work done throughout the two year course.

The portfolio contains ten sub elements as shown below. It is possible for one piece of work to cover more than one sub element. For example, a CAG display may be used for evidence for layout and lettering or computer aided draughting. This policy of using a single piece of work to cover more than one sub element is used extensively at Eyemouth High School.
